No auto trade signals generated

View Count: 962

[2015-03-07 21:01:51]
pmc8888 - Posts: 10
I'm using a spreadsheet system for trading (old spreadsheets). I have Trade>auto trade enabled checked, Trade>Chart trade mode on checked, Trade>Trade simulation mode on checked, and have set the spreadsheet settings as needed. I get no trades from the spreadsheet system. I have also tried the default spreadsheet settings as well. The spreadsheet formula does produce and display (col K or M) a positive number (limit order value), a mark is put on my chart, but no order is generated. Can you help me with this problem. If I am connected to my live feed (Rithmic) in simulated mode or the SC Historical, makes no difference. In the past I have used spreadsheet auto trade extensively (a year ago or so), but not recently until this attempt. I must be over-looking something but cannot determine exactly what it is. Thanks.

The Trade >> Trade Service Log should indicate why the signals are being ignored.

What do you see?

[2015-03-08 19:03:28]
pmc8888 - Posts: 10
I've got the system working. It was solved by removing Sierra Chart completely and re-installing so as to start with a clean configuration. The auto trading works as it did previously and as it should. It did seem to be the files I mentioned previously, but you're the expert. Good Day.
